Top-Rated Drugstore Serums and Treatments

Serums have become essential components of modern skincare routines, delivering concentrated active ingredients directly to the skin. Drugstore serums now contain the same powerhouse ingredients found in luxury brands: hyaluronic acid, niacinamide, vitamin C, and peptides. The Ordinary, available at most drugstores, offers research-backed formulations at minimal cost. Their niacinamide serum reduces sebum production and minimizes pore appearance, while their hyaluronic acid provides deep hydration for all skin types.

CeraVe serums incorporate ceramides and hyaluronic acid in formulations dermatologists recommend for sensitive and compromised skin barriers. When your skin experiences irritation, understanding how to soothe irritated skin becomes crucial, and gentle serum formulations prevent further damage while delivering therapeutic ingredients.

Vitamin C serums represent a category where quality varies significantly. Timeless Vitamin C serum provides stabilized ascorbic acid at a fraction of luxury brand costs. Vitamin C brightens skin, supports collagen synthesis, and provides antioxidant protection against environmental stressors. The key indicator of effectiveness involves proper pH balance (typically 3.5 or lower) and concentration levels between 10-20 percent.

Retinol serums available at drugstores offer gentler entry points for anti-aging routines. Olay Retinol24 combines retinol with peptides and hydrating ingredients, making it suitable for beginners. Retinol increases cell turnover, reduces fine lines, and improves texture—benefits that require consistent use over 8-12 weeks to become apparent.

For those experiencing skin peeling and sensitivity, introducing active ingredients gradually prevents barrier disruption. Drugstore options allow experimentation without significant financial commitment.

How to Identify Quality Drugstore Products

Understanding ingredient hierarchies and formulation science helps identify truly effective drugstore cosmetics. Ingredient lists follow descending order by concentration, meaning products listing water first contain primarily water with smaller percentages of active components. Look for active ingredients appearing within the first ten ingredients for meaningful efficacy.

Certifications and third-party testing indicate product quality and safety. Products approved by dermatological associations or tested for irritation and efficacy demonstrate manufacturer commitment to performance. Many drugstore brands submit formulations for testing, resulting in published research supporting claims.

Packaging influences product stability and efficacy. Opaque, airless pumps prevent oxidation of sensitive ingredients like vitamin C and retinol. Products in clear jars or with pump-free access degrade faster, reducing effectiveness over time. Quality drugstore brands invest in appropriate packaging despite cost pressures.

Price per unit of active ingredient matters more than product cost alone. A $15 serum containing 10 percent niacinamide provides better value than a $50 serum with 2 percent niacinamide. Comparing concentrations and price reveals true value, often favoring affordable options.

Reading reviews from verified purchasers and beauty professionals provides practical insights into performance across different skin types. Expert opinions from dermatologists and cosmetic chemists carry particular weight regarding formulation quality and ingredient safety.

Expiration dates and batch codes indicate freshness. Newer products perform better, particularly those containing active ingredients that degrade over time. Purchasing from high-turnover retailers ensures access to fresher inventory than specialty boutiques with slower sales.

How long should I use a product before evaluating results?

Most skincare products require 4-8 weeks of consistent use before delivering noticeable results. Active ingredients like retinol, vitamin C, and niacinamide work gradually, improving skin through cumulative effects. Makeup products provide immediate results upon application.

Can drugstore products cause sensitivity or irritation?

Any product, regardless of price, can cause sensitivity in individuals with specific ingredient sensitivities. Starting with patch tests on small skin areas identifies potential reactions before full-face application. Drugstore brands often offer gentler formulations than luxury alternatives, particularly in their sensitive skin lines.
